Casino Etiquette: Dos and Don’ts for Beginners

Walking onto a busy casino floor for the first time can be an intimidating and confusing experience.
Knowing how to conduct yourself properly prevents embarrassing situations and keeps the game moving smoothly.
Crucial Rules at the Tables
For security reasons, dealers cannot take money from your hand; you must lay it on the felt.
Never alter, add, or remove chips from the betting circle once the round has officially commenced.
- Ask if the seat is taken before sitting
- Mind your own business and focus on your cards
- Never use your phone while seated at a live game
The Etiquette of Tipping Dealers
Gratuities are expected in places like Las Vegas, rewarding the dealer for good service and a fun atmosphere.
You can tip by handing them a chip directly, or by placing a bet for them alongside your own.
| Event | What to Do | Explanation |
|---|---|---|
| Placing a dealer bet | Put a chip on the line and say ‘for the boys’ | Includes the dealer in the excitement |
| Cashout at cage | No tip necessary | Cashiers generally do not expect tips |
